As Lachlan was busy being dragged away towards the first aid room, Gareth stepped himself off the fighting stage. As he stashed away Wing Clipper a servant approached him with a glass and pitcher of water.
As he refreshed himself, a knight approached him and whispered something to him. With a small nod of his head Gareth then left the arena.
“All right everyone! The Coldwater Estate tournament battle has been concluded!” The official announced, “Head over to the Polarice estate for the next three matches!”
As the official was announcing, several of the spectators had already gotten up and begun to leave the area already. Many of them in discussion in awe about Gareth’s impressive display.
“Alright children, would you like to come with us and watch the next few matches?” Duchess Coldwater asked.
Gilles excitedly followed them along while Viola followed them silently. Duke Coldwater was already making his way towards the limousine, not bothering to wait.
“Uh… no thanks. I’m thinking about going to the city for a bit.” Bryson said. He would rather not have to surround himself with family and people he didn’t really like. Besides, Viola was cross with him right now.
Sable simply looked at Bryson with slightly narrowed eyes. Bryson did his best to avoid contact, it felt as if she was analyzing him. Before wordlessly following the others away.
“Alright then. Bryson, stay safe.” Duchess Coldwater said sweetly.
“So what are you going to do now?” Lila asked as the rest of Bryson’s family left.
“I see you’re done hiding.” Bryson said.
“Hey, my job is not getting in their way! What are you going to do alone now?” She said indignant, fidgeting with her bracelet.
“I don’t know, go home. Play some games.” Bryson said with a shrug.
“Actually, there is something your father requested.” Out of no where Phillip interrupted the two.

“Ah!” Lila screamed shrinking behind the chair once more. Bryson instinctively jumped backwards; hands raised in a strange defensive stance.
“Pardon my interruption young master.” Phillip said politely. Bryson could see his eyes were brimming with laughter.
Bryson with slightly gritted teeth spoke, “What is it Phillip?”
“Your father thought that you might not want to attend, so he has set aside some assignments for you.” Phillip explained.
“What do you mean?” Bryson said cautiously.
“He said that you must keep up with your studies. There are plenty of studies that I have prepared for you on behalf of your father. From mathematics, history and magic. I have prepared projects for all of them.” Phillip said.
“Oh…” Bryson said bleakly, “Wait. You said magical studies, correct?”
“Yes I did.”
“So… would it be alright if I were to go to the magic store and try and decipher one of the enchanted devices?” Bryson asked hopefully.
Phillip gave a small pause, pondering for a second, “I suppose that would be a decent application of your magical studies. Very well young master, don’t forget to bring a guard with you.”
Bryson inwardly gave a sigh of relief, “Yes, I’ll keep that in mind.” Alright, avoided work for today. Bryson thought happily.
***
“What is this.” Bryson asked with a raised eyebrow, staring at the new member joining him on his trip to the Warrington Sprite. Upon entering Darlington, he decided to walk the rest of the way to town. If nothing but to kill some more time.
“That’s rude.” The new member said, “I have a name.” She said placing her hands on her hips and puffing her chest out confidently.
“Frost. Explain.” Bryson said irritated already.
“Look, Lottie’s never been to a magic shop before. In fact, neither of us had. I thought it would be fun.” Lila said with a shrug.

Bryson then turned towards the corporal Nico Reese, who had recently returned back on duty a few weeks ago. Apparently, the weird blade that had injured Nico was actually poisoned which caused him to go through rehabilitation longer than usual, or something. Bryson didn’t really bother listening to the report in detail once he learned that Nico would fully recover.
“Well, I-I thought it would be harmless.” Nico said.
“Yeah, what’s wrong with me joining?” Lottie questioned.
“How did she even get here?” Bryson questioned.
“I messaged her, she knows her way around the city.” Lila replied.
“Is that even safe?” Bryson asked.
“Hey, I know to be careful. Besides I came with friends.” Lottie stated.
“And where are they?” Bryson asked again.
“When they heard you were coming. People don’t like you.” She said plainly.
Bryson gave Lottie a tired look before looking back over to Lila, “You’re going to pay for what she buys?”
“Uh… well.” Lila said awkwardly.
“What happened to all that money I gave you?” Bryson said with a shake of his head.
“I had to pay off a lot of family debt! Most of it’s gone.” She cried.
“Of course it is.” Bryson said rolling his eyes, glancing at Lila’s bracelet before focusing on Lottie, “You get one thing.” Bryson said sternly.
“Okay!” Lottie exclaimed happily, she quickly running forward.
“Lottie wait!” Lila shouted out chasing after her younger sister.
“Hurry up slowpokes!” She shouted back.
Bryson and Nico watched as the two Frosts bounded away from them.
“Well, I’m not running. Get them back here.” Bryson commanded.
“Yes sir.” Nico said giving an amused smile as he chased after the two.
I’m starting to regret my decision. Bryson thought. This might be a long day.
***
Bryson and his group after much delay finally made to the street where the Warrington Estate was located. The massive sign had been upgraded since he had first visited the place all those months ago with the rest of his family. It now was fully illuminated and had a massive wizard hat built on top of the building as well.
Bryson noticed that the illumination from the sign wasn’t lights but from magic. Ever since Bryson had received his power, he was able to tell what had magic and what didn’t. It was hard to describe how exactly he was able to do it, he was just able to.
Seeing the magic was only a semi-accurate way of describing it, while he can see that something is there, it wasn’t like he could actually see a real image. It would be more appropriate to say that he could feel the magic. Almost like a sixth sense that allows him to tell what was and was not magical.
He still had no idea why but–
“Hey! Let’s go in already!” Lottie yelled out impatiently at him, she was already across the street and standing before the entrance next to Lila.
Giving an annoyed sigh Bryson trudged across the street along with Nico as he reached the other two.
“Behave yourself.” Bryson warned Lottie.
“Yeah, yeah. Whatever.” She said dismissively before opening the door and heading in.
Bryson glared at Lila, “I swear to the gods Frost. You keep her under control.”
“I know, I know. You worry too much. She won’t do anything.” Lila assured before heading in herself.
“Well… should we head in as well young master.” Nico asked politely.
Watching the two Frost sisters explore the place through the clear glass door, Bryson rubbed his temple in frustration. I hate this. Bryson thought before entering the building himself, ignoring Nico.
